Mistral AI API接入核心步骤
接入Mistral AI的API,核心流程是:注册账号获取密钥 → 在代码中配置密钥和端点 → 根据权限选择模型 → 发送请求并处理返回结果。Mistral AI是欧洲估值接近140亿美元的人工智能公司,其模型在受监管的企业市场(尤其是欧洲)有较强竞争力,因此API的密钥管理与权限限制也需要特别留意。

一、密钥配置
首先需要前往Mistral AI官方平台注册并创建API密钥。密钥是一串字符串,用于验证身份。在代码中,通常将密钥配置为环境变量,例如:MISTRAL_API_KEY=你的密钥。请求API时,在HTTP头部携带Authorization: Bearer 你的密钥。注意保护好密钥,不要硬编码在代码中或提交到公开仓库。
二、权限限制与模型选择
Mistral AI目前提供多个模型,包括最新的Mistral 3系列,从3B到675B参数不等,这些模型采用Apache 2.0开源协议。不同模型有不同的权限限制:
三、模型调用步骤
调用模型的流程可以拆解为以下四步,用有序列表更清晰:
四、实际注意事项
Mistral AI目前转型为提供全栈AI服务的欧洲企业合作伙伴,其API策略更侧重私有化部署和数据合规。如果开发者在欧洲受监管的行业(如医疗、金融)使用,需要特别注意数据不离开本地或私有云。此外,由于模型在通用推理能力上落后于OpenAI和Anthropic,但特定任务(如结构化输出、合规审查)反而更可靠。建议根据任务类型选择对应的模型版本,而不是盲目追求最大参数模型。
总的来说,Mistral AI的API接入是一个标准的RESTful过程,核心在于密钥的保密和模型权限的确认。通过官方提供的Python或JavaScript SDK可以进一步简化调用流程,但基本原理与上述手动步骤一致。